Glinting Glass

 
 

Glinting on branches
suspended low
over spring swollen
rushing Gaspereau river
torrents of agitated brown
water rising white over rocks
are rounded jewels of ice
astonishing wonders
fanned out from the shore
on forks
ephemeral beauties
that sparkle outright
when the sun emerges
fleetingly
from the grey cover

such unexpected delights
uplift the Widow Wyile
and make her smile
